Class 2 scooters are generally suitable for use on pavements and can go up to speeds that exceed 4mph while Class 3 models allow you to drive them on the road at higher speeds.

When you are deciding to purchase a used mobility scooter it is important to think about how often you will be making use of it and how much space you have in your home for storage. A lot of mobility scooters can be dismantled into separate components, allowing them to fit into the car boot or trunk of a larger vehicle. If you are looking for a bigger model, it might be necessary to purchase an additional garage or shed to provide storage.

There are many aspects to consider when choosing a mobility device. The first is to decide where you'll be using it the most frequently. You'll need a light, easy-to-transport scooter if you are planning to travel. A good mobility scooter must also have a long battery life and be able to move on rough terrain.

The type of wheel is also important. There are three kinds: solid, foam-filled, and pneumatic. Solid wheels do not go flat however, they tend to have rougher rides than pneumatic ones. Foam-filled wheels are somewhat better than solid wheels, but aren't as durable as pneumatic wheels. Pneumatic wheels give the smoothest ride and are able to endure a lot of abuse.

Another factor to take into account is the speed of the scooter's speed. Some mobility scooters are able to travel up to 8 miles per hour.
